Otter Tail has the Highest Short Interest in the Industrial Conglomerates Industry (OTTR, TG, CSL, TXT, SI)
Below are the top five companies in the Industrial Conglomerates industry as measured by the short interest ratio. A higher short interest ratio may indicate the potential for a sizeable short squeeze.
Otter Tail (NASDAQ:OTTR) has a short interest ratio of 11 based on average daily volume of 156,000 shares and 1.7 million shares short. That equates to 4.8% of the 35.9 million shares outstanding.
Tredegar (NYSE:TG) has a short interest ratio of 6.1 based on average daily volume of 139,000 shares and 853,000 shares short. That equates to 2.6% of the 32.6 million shares outstanding.
Carlisle Cos (NYSE:CSL) has a short interest ratio of 5.8 based on average daily volume of 388,000 shares and 2.3 million shares short. That equates to 3.7% of the 60.9 million shares outstanding.
Textron (NYSE:TXT) has a short interest ratio of 4.6 based on average daily volume of 5 million shares and 24.3 million shares short. That equates to 8.9% of the 273.3 million shares outstanding.
Siemens (NYSE:SI) has a short interest ratio of 1.9 based on average daily volume of 778,000 shares and 1.5 million shares short. That equates to 0.2% of the 914.2 million shares outstanding.
